[发明专利]一种用于沉浸式内容的交互方法和系统有效
申请号: | 202011175692.5 | 申请日: | 2020-10-28 |
公开(公告)号: | CN112286355B | 公开(公告)日: | 2022-07-26 |
发明(设计)人: | 王晓磊;孙晨 | 申请(专利权)人: | 杭州天雷动漫有限公司 |
主分类号: | G06F3/01 | 分类号: | G06F3/01;G06T3/40;G06T19/00 |
代理公司: | 北京久维律师事务所 11582 | 代理人: | 洪煜淼 |
地址: | 310000 浙江省杭州市上城区*** | 国省代码: | 浙江;33 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 用于 沉浸 内容 交互 方法 系统 | ||
1.一种用于沉浸式内容的交互方法,其特征在于,包括:
S1:获取空间中投影设备的初始姿态信息,其中,所述姿态信息包括所述投影设备的空间姿态和朝向;
S2:根据待投影的文件,构建虚拟3D场景模型,并在所述虚拟3D场景模型中建立虚拟相机和虚拟头部听觉模型,其中,所述虚拟3D场景模型中包括被设置为接受交互指令后能够改变状态或位置的物体;
S3:将所述虚拟相机和所述虚拟头部听觉模型映射至所述投影设备,计算获取当前姿态信息和所述交互指令下的投影画面和音频数据,其中,所述虚拟相机的视场角和成像面的宽高比和所述投影设备相同,且所述虚拟相机、所述虚拟头部听觉模型的初始姿态信息与所述投影设备相同,响应于所述虚拟相机的轴线与前景物体相交且所述前景物体为被设置为接受交互指令后能够改变状态或位置的物体,记录该物体为待操作虚拟物体;响应于用户发出交互指令且当前存在所述待操作虚拟物体,将所述待操作虚拟物体切换为可交互状态;
S4:输出所述当前姿态信息和所述交互指令下的所述投影画面和所述音频数据。
2.根据权利要求1所述的用于沉浸式内容的交互方法,其特征在于,所述3D场景模型包括前景物体、背景物体和音源,且所述前景物体、所述背景物体随时间变化而改变位置和外观。
3.根据权利要求2所述的用于沉浸式内容的交互方法,其特征在于,所述被设置为接受交互指令后能够改变状态或位置的物体为所述前景物体中的一个或多个。
4.根据权利要求1所述的用于沉浸式内容的交互方法,其特征在于,步骤S1中的姿态信息的获取是利用设置于所述投影设备上的姿态传感器通过姿态解算获得,所述姿态解算采用卡尔曼滤波的传感器融合算法解算,所述姿态传感器为包括有加速度传感器、角速度传感器和地磁数据传感器的6轴或9轴传感器。
5.根据权利要求1所述的用于沉浸式内容的交互方法,其特征在于,步骤S3中计算所述交互指令下的投影画面和音频数据具体为:
所述可交互状态包括形态变换、位置变换、大小变换或其组合;
响应于用户解除交互指令且当前存在所述待操作虚拟物体,将所述待操作虚拟物体还原为正常状态,并清空所述待操作虚拟物体的记录。
6.一种计算机可读存储介质,其上存储有一或多个计算机程序,其特征在于,该一或多个计算机程序被计算机处理器执行时实施权利要求1至5中任一项所述的方法。
7.一种用于沉浸式内容的交互系统,其特征在于,所述系统包括:
投影设备,用于接收待投影的画面,并将其投射至空间表面;
姿态传感器模块,用于获取所述投影设备在当前空间中的姿态信息,其中,所述姿态信息包括所述投影设备的空间姿态和朝向;
交互模块,用于接收用户做出的交互指令;
处理器模块,用于根据待投影的文件,构建虚拟3D场景模型,并在所述虚拟3D场景模型中建立虚拟相机和虚拟头部听觉模型,其中,所述虚拟3D场景模型中包括被设置为接受交互指令后能够改变状态或位置的物体;将所述虚拟相机和所述虚拟头部听觉模型映射至所述投影设备,获取当前姿态信息和所述交互指令下的投影画面和音频数据,根据所述投影设备在空间中旋转时的不同姿态信息和所述交互指令,确定所述投影设备在当前姿态信息和所述交互指令下的投影画面和音频数据;其中,所述虚拟相机的视场角和成像面的宽高比和所述投影设备相同,且所述虚拟相机、所述虚拟头部听觉模型的初始姿态信息与所述投影设备相同,响应于所述虚拟相机的轴线与前景物体相交且所述前景物体为被设置为接受交互指令后能够改变状态或位置的物体,记录该物体为待操作虚拟物体;响应于用户发出交互指令且当前存在所述待操作虚拟物体,将所述待操作虚拟物体切换为可交互状态。
8.根据权利要求7所述的用于沉浸式内容的交互系统,其特征在于,所述姿态传感器模块包括加速度、角速度、地磁数据的6轴或9轴传感器;所述投影设备上还包括音频输出模块,用于输出至少一个声道的音频或至少两个声道的立体声音频,所述交互模块包括设置于所述系统上的按钮、摇杆或手柄,所述交互指令包括点击、拨动或不同按键指令。
9.根据权利要求7所述的用于沉浸式内容的交互系统,其特征在于,所述处理器模块还配置用于响应于所述虚拟相机的轴线与前景物体相交且所述前景物体为被设置为接受交互指令后能够改变状态或位置的物体,记录该物体为待操作虚拟物体;响应于用户发出交互指令且当前存在所述待操作虚拟物体,将所述待操作虚拟物体切换为可交互状态,其中,所述可交互状态包括形态变换、位置变换、大小变换或其组合;响应于用户解除交互指令且当前存在所述待操作虚拟物体,将所述待操作虚拟物体还原为正常状态,并清空所述待操作虚拟物体的记录。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于杭州天雷动漫有限公司,未经杭州天雷动漫有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/202011175692.5/1.html,转载请声明来源钻瓜专利网。
- 内容再现系统、内容提供方法、内容再现装置、内容提供装置、内容再现程序和内容提供程序
- 内容记录系统、内容记录方法、内容记录设备和内容接收设备
- 内容服务系统、内容服务器、内容终端及内容服务方法
- 内容分发系统、内容分发装置、内容再生终端及内容分发方法
- 内容发布、内容获取的方法、内容发布装置及内容传播系统
- 内容提供装置、内容提供方法、内容再现装置、内容再现方法
- 内容传输设备、内容传输方法、内容再现设备、内容再现方法、程序及内容分发系统
- 内容发送设备、内容发送方法、内容再现设备、内容再现方法、程序及内容分发系统
- 内容再现装置、内容再现方法、内容再现程序及内容提供系统
- 内容记录装置、内容编辑装置、内容再生装置、内容记录方法、内容编辑方法、以及内容再生方法